Technical Field
[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of circulating fluidized bed boilers, and in particular to a circulating fluidized bed boiler tail gas dust removal device. Background Art
[0002] In the circulating fluidized bed boiler exhaust gas treatment technology, the filter is used to remove smoke and dust from the exhaust gas. However, during use, the filter mesh is easily blocked by smoke and dust impurities, affecting the filtering capacity.
[0003] The existing technology uses manual regular cleaning of the filter, which has the problems of low cleaning efficiency and high labor intensity. Moreover, manual cleaning can only remove surface impurities and cannot penetrate deep into the filter pores, resulting in repeated filter clogging problems.
[0004] Therefore, there is a need for a circulating fluidized bed boiler tail gas dust removal device that can automatically clean the filter screen and achieve deep cleaning of the filter holes. Utility Model Content
[0005] In order to facilitate the cleaning of the filter, ensure the filtering capacity of the filter, and reduce manpower consumption, the present application provides a circulating fluidized bed boiler exhaust gas dust removal device.
[0006] The present application provides a circulating fluidized bed boiler tail gas dust removal device that adopts the following technical solution:
[0007] A circulating fluidized bed boiler exhaust gas dust removal device comprises an exhaust pipe, a mounting frame is provided in the exhaust pipe, a filter screen is fixedly provided in the mounting frame, a sliding hole is opened through the bottom of the exhaust pipe, the mounting frame slides with the sliding hole, a connecting sleeve is provided at the bottom of the exhaust pipe, the top of the connecting sleeve is fixedly connected to the bottom of the exhaust pipe, the sliding hole is located in the connecting sleeve, a sliding assembly is provided on the connecting sleeve, and the sliding assembly is used to drive the mounting frame to slide vertically; a cleaning sleeve is fixedly docked with a cleaning sleeve at the bottom, a support frame is fixedly provided in the cleaning sleeve, and a cleaning disc is rotatably provided on the support frame; a brush cloth is provided on the outer end surface of the cleaning disc, the brush cloth can be abutted against the filter screen, and a cleaning motor for driving the cleaning disc to rotate is provided on the cleaning sleeve.
[0008] By adopting the above technical solution, when the filter needs to be cleaned, the sliding assembly is started to drive the mounting frame to slide vertically downward along the sliding hole, so that the filter enters the cleaning sleeve, and then the cleaning motor is started to drive the cleaning disk to rotate. The brush cloth on the cleaning disk contacts the filter and cleans the filter, cleaning the smoke and dust impurities on the filter, realizing automatic cleaning of the filter, ensuring the filtering capacity of the filter, eliminating the need for manual regular cleaning of the filter, and reducing manpower consumption; when filtering the exhaust gas normally, the sliding assembly is started to drive the mounting frame to slide vertically upward along the sliding hole, and the mounting frame is located in the exhaust pipe, which does not affect the normal filtering and treatment process of the exhaust gas; such a design improves the practicality and convenience of the device, and effectively solves the problem in the prior art that the filter is easily clogged and requires manual cleaning.
[0009] Preferably, the number of the mounting frames and the number of the sliding holes are both two, wherein one mounting frame is slidably matched with one of the sliding holes and is located in the exhaust pipe, and the other mounting frame is slidably matched with the other sliding hole and is located in the cleaning housing.
[0010] By adopting the above technical solution, two mounting frames and sliding holes are set, one of the mounting frames normally performs exhaust gas filtering work in the exhaust pipe, and the other mounting frame is located in the cleaning sleeve for cleaning or standby. When the working mounting frame needs to be cleaned, it can be quickly moved to the cleaning sleeve for cleaning through the sliding assembly. At the same time, the mounting frame that was originally cleaned or on standby in the cleaning sleeve is moved to the exhaust pipe to continue the filtering work, thereby realizing uninterrupted filter cleaning and exhaust gas filtration, improving the working efficiency and continuity of the device, reducing the idle period of exhaust gas treatment caused by filter cleaning, and further improving the practicality and reliability of the device.
[0011] Preferably, the sliding assembly includes a gear, a rack, and a drive motor. The gear is rotatably arranged in the connecting sleeve, and the rack is fixedly arranged on the inner side of the mounting frame. One side of the gear is engaged with one of the racks, and the other side of the gear is engaged with the other rack. The drive motor is used to drive the gear to rotate.
[0012] By adopting the above technical solution, when it is necessary to drive the mounting frame to slide, the drive motor is started, and the drive motor drives the gear to rotate. Since the gear is engaged with the two racks respectively, the rotation of the gear will drive the two racks to move in opposite directions, thereby realizing the synchronous reverse sliding of the two mounting frames in the exhaust pipe and the cleaning sleeve, making the whole process smoother and more efficient. Moreover, through the transmission method of the gear rack, the moving position and speed of the mounting frame can be accurately controlled to ensure the stable operation and good working effect of the device.
[0013] Preferably, an embedded groove is provided on the side wall of the mounting frame, the rack is located in the embedded groove, and the gear extends into the embedded groove to engage with the rack.
[0014] By adopting the above technical solution, the rack is set in the embedded groove, making the structure more compact and reducing space occupancy. At the same time, it also provides a certain degree of protection for the rack, further improving the reliability and safety of the sliding assembly, and ensuring the normal and efficient operation of the entire exhaust dust removal device.
[0015] Preferably, the drive motor is fixedly arranged on the outer wall of the connecting sleeve, passes through the connecting sleeve and is fixedly connected to the gear, and the drive motor is a servo motor.
[0016] By adopting the above technical solution, the drive motor is fixed on the outer wall of the connecting sleeve, which makes rational use of space and makes the overall structure more stable. The drive motor is located outside the connecting sleeve to facilitate heat dissipation. The drive motor passes through the connecting sleeve and is fixedly connected to the gear, which can directly and effectively transmit power to the gear, thereby realizing precise control of the installation frame. The servo motor is adopted, which has the advantages of high control accuracy and fast response speed, and can better realize precise control of the moving speed and position of the installation frame, ensuring the accuracy and timeliness of the action during the filter switching and cleaning process, and further improving the performance and work quality of the device.
[0017] Preferably, two cleaning discs are provided, and the two cleaning discs are coaxially fixed, the brush cloth on one cleaning disc can be pressed against the filter screen on one mounting frame, and the brush cloth on the other cleaning disc can be pressed against the filter screen on the other mounting frame.
[0018] By adopting the above technical solution, two cleaning discs are set up and correspond to the filter screens on the two mounting frames respectively. When the two mounting frames work alternately, the corresponding cleaning discs can clean the corresponding filter screens in a timely and effective manner, ensuring the timeliness and comprehensiveness of the filter screen cleaning, and further enhancing the working effect and operation continuity of the device.
[0019] Preferably, a driven pulley is coaxially fixed on the cleaning disc, a driving pulley is rotatably provided on the bottom side of the support frame, a transmission belt is provided for transmission between the driven pulley and the driving pulley, one side of the transmission belt is sleeved on the driven pulley, and the other side of the transmission belt is sleeved on the driving pulley, the cleaning motor is fixedly provided on the outer wall of the cleaning sleeve, a transmission shaft is provided between the cleaning motor and the driving pulley, the driving pulley is fixedly connected to one end of the transmission shaft, and the driving shaft of the cleaning motor passes through the side wall of the cleaning sleeve and is fixedly connected to the other end of the transmission shaft.
[0020] By adopting the above technical solution, when the cleaning motor is working, the driving pulley is driven to rotate by the transmission shaft, and the driving pulley drives the driven pulley to rotate through the transmission belt, so that the cleaning disc rotates synchronously to clean the filter. This transmission method has a relatively simple structure and stable and reliable operation, which can ensure that the cleaning disc can continuously and effectively perform cleaning work. At the same time, the cleaning motor is arranged on the outer wall of the cleaning sleeve, which is convenient for maintenance and inspection, and does not occupy too much space inside the cleaning sleeve, which is convenient for the heat dissipation of the cleaning motor.
[0021] Preferably, the cleaning sleeve and the connecting sleeve are fixed by fixing bolts.
[0022] By adopting the above technical solution, the cleaning sleeve and the connecting sleeve are fixed with fixing bolts, so that the connection between the two is firm and reliable. When the components in the cleaning sleeve need to be inspected or maintained, it is also convenient to separate the cleaning sleeve and the connecting sleeve by removing the fixing bolts. The operation is simple and quick, which is conducive to improving the maintainability and ease of use of the device.

[0031] The following is combined with Figure 1-3 This application is described in further detail.
[0032] The present application discloses a circulating fluidized bed boiler tail gas dust removal device. Figure 1 and Figure 2 The exhaust pipe 1 includes a filter 111, a heating wire, and a delivery pipe. Two sliding holes 12 are provided through the bottom of the exhaust pipe 1. Each sliding hole 12 contains a mounting frame 11 that slides vertically. One mounting frame 11 is located within the exhaust pipe 1, while the other is located within the cleaning housing 2. A filter 111 is provided on each mounting frame 11.
[0033] Reference Figure 2 and Figure 3 A connecting sleeve 13 is provided at the bottom of the exhaust pipe 1. The top of the connecting sleeve 13 is fixedly welded to the bottom of the exhaust pipe 1 as a whole, and the sliding hole 12 is located in the connecting sleeve 13. A sliding assembly 3 is provided on the connecting sleeve 13, and the sliding assembly 3 is used to drive the mounting frame 11 to slide vertically. A cleaning sleeve 2 is fixedly docked at the bottom of the connecting sleeve 13, and the cleaning sleeve 2 and the connecting sleeve 13 are fixed by fixing bolts 25. A supporting frame 21 is fixedly provided in the cleaning sleeve 2, and a cleaning disc 22 is rotatably provided on the top of the supporting frame 21; a brush cloth is provided on the outer end surface of the cleaning disc 22, and the brush cloth can be abutted against the filter screen 111. A cleaning motor 24 for driving the cleaning disc 22 to rotate is provided on the cleaning sleeve 2.
[0034] Reference Figure 2 and Figure 3 When filter 111 needs to be cleaned, the sliding assembly 3 drives the mounting frame 11 to slide vertically, lowering filter 111 into the cleaning housing 2. The cleaning motor 24 drives the cleaning disc 22 to rotate, and the brush on the outer end wall of the cleaning disc 22 cleans filter 111. This ensures the filtering capacity of filter 111 and eliminates the need for regular manual cleaning, significantly reducing labor consumption. During normal exhaust gas filtering, the mounting frame 11 moves upward into the exhaust pipe 1 without affecting the exhaust gas treatment process.
[0035] In order to facilitate the sliding of the mounting frame 11, refer to Figure 2 and Figure 3The sliding assembly 3 includes a gear 31, a rack 32, and a drive motor 33. An embedded groove 112 is provided on the side of the mounting frame 11, and the rack 32 is fixedly arranged in the embedded groove 112. The gear 31 is rotatably arranged in the connecting sleeve 13, and the gear 31 extends into the embedded groove 112. One side of the gear 31 is engaged with one of the racks 32, and the other side of the gear 31 is engaged with the other rack 32. The drive motor 33 is used to drive the gear 31 to rotate. The drive motor 33 is fixedly arranged on the outer wall of the connecting sleeve 13. The drive motor 33 passes through the connecting sleeve 13 and is fixedly connected to the gear 31. In this design, the drive motor 33 is located outside the connecting sleeve 13 to facilitate heat dissipation. The drive motor 33 is a servo motor.
[0036] Reference Figure 2 and Figure 3 When the mounting frame 11 needs to slide, the drive motor 33 rotates the gear 31, which in turn drives the mounting frame 11 to slide vertically. Because the gear 31 meshes with two racks 32, the rotation of the gear 31 drives the racks 32 in opposite directions, enabling the two mounting frames 11 to slide in opposite directions within the exhaust pipe 1 and the cleaning housing 2. This ensures that one mounting frame 11 is performing exhaust gas filtering work properly within the exhaust pipe 1, while the other mounting frame 11 is located within the cleaning housing 2 for cleaning or standby.
[0037] In order to facilitate the cleaning of the two filters 111, refer to Figure 2 Two cleaning discs 22 are provided, and the two cleaning discs 22 are fixed coaxially. The brush cloth on one cleaning disc 22 can be pressed against the filter screen 111 on one mounting frame 11, and the brush cloth on the other cleaning disc 22 can be pressed against the filter screen 111 on the other mounting frame 11. When the two mounting frames 11 work alternately, the corresponding cleaning disc 22 can clean the corresponding filter screen 111 in a timely and effective manner.
[0038] Reference Figure 2A driven pulley 222 is coaxially fixed to the cleaning disc 22, and a driving pulley 211 is rotatably provided on the bottom side of the support frame 21. A transmission belt 23 is provided between the driven pulley 222 and the driving pulley 211. One side of the transmission belt 23 is sleeved on the driven pulley 222, and the other side of the transmission belt 23 is sleeved on the driving pulley 211. The cleaning motor 24 is fixedly provided on the outer wall of the cleaning housing 2. A transmission shaft 241 is provided between the cleaning motor 24 and the driving pulley 211. The driving pulley 211 is fixedly connected to one end of the transmission shaft 241. The drive shaft of the cleaning motor 24 passes through the side wall of the cleaning housing 2 and is fixedly connected to the other end of the transmission shaft 241. When the cleaning motor 24 is working, the driving pulley 211 is driven to rotate through the transmission shaft 241, and the driving pulley 211 drives the driven pulley 222 to rotate through the transmission belt 23, so that the two cleaning discs 22 rotate synchronously to clean the filter 111. The cleaning motor 24 is arranged on the outer wall of the cleaning housing 2 to facilitate maintenance and inspection and to facilitate heat dissipation of the cleaning motor 24.
[0039] The working principle of a circulating fluidized bed boiler exhaust dust removal device according to an embodiment of the present application is as follows: In actual application, the circulating fluidized bed boiler generates exhaust gas during operation, and the exhaust gas is processed through an exhaust pipe 1. Within the exhaust pipe 1, one mounting frame 11 is located within the exhaust pipe 1 to perform exhaust gas filtering, while the other mounting frame 11 is located within the cleaning housing 2 and is in a standby state or has just completed cleaning.
[0040] When the working installation frame 11 needs to be cleaned, the drive motor 33 is started, and the gear 31 engages with the two racks 32 respectively, driving the two installation frames 11 to start sliding alternately along the sliding hole 12. The working installation frame 11 slides downward into the cleaning sleeve 2, while the installation frame 11 originally in the cleaning sleeve 2 slides upward into the exhaust pipe 1 to continue filtering the exhaust gas. The drive shaft of the cleaning motor 24 drives the transmission shaft 241 to rotate, thereby rotating the active pulley 211. The active pulley 211 drives the driven pulley 222 to rotate through the transmission belt 23, and the cleaning disc 22 rotates accordingly. The brush cloth on the cleaning disc 22 contacts the filter screen 111 on the installation frame 11 that enters the cleaning sleeve 2, and the brush cloth sweeps off the smoke and dust impurities on the filter screen 111, thereby realizing automatic cleaning of the filter screen 111.
[0041] When it is necessary to inspect or maintain the components in the cleaning housing 2, the cleaning housing 2 can be separated from the connecting sleeve 13 by simply unscrewing the fixing bolts 25. During operation, the entire device realizes the automation of the cleaning of the filter 111, reduces manpower consumption, and improves the efficiency of dust removal.
